Published Date: 24 August 2008
Rushden & Diamonds have signed 25-year-old striker Leon Knight following his release by Wycombe Wanderers.
Knight began his career at Chelsea and, after an impressive loan spell at Huddersfield Town, then made six-figure moves to Brighton and Hove Albion in 2003 and then Swansea City at the start of 2006 where he averaged better than one goal every two games.

The striker then spent a year at Milton Keynes before moving to Wycombe for the latter part of last season.

He will be available for selection for Diamonds' Bank Holiday Monday game when they host Histon (3pm kick-off) and has been allocated squad number 7.
